Advancement of Orthodontic Techniques



Over the years, orthodontic techniques have evolved considerably to offer more reliable and reliable methods of aligning teeth. Today, orthodontists have a variety of tools and methods at their disposal to help you achieve a gorgeous and healthy smile. One significant innovation has been the growth of clear aligners, such as Invisalign, which supply a more discreet choice to conventional dental braces. These aligners are customized for your teeth and can be quickly eliminated for consuming and cleaning.

Another innovation in orthodontics is the use of 3D imaging modern technology to produce exact therapy strategies. This modern technology enables orthodontists to visualize the motion of your teeth and predict the last result of your treatment extra properly. Furthermore, developments in products have resulted in the production of smaller, much more comfy braces that are less recognizable and more reliable in changing teeth into the desired position.

Auto Mechanics of Tooth Activity



Understanding just how teeth move during orthodontic treatment is essential for both orthodontists and people to grasp the mechanics of tooth movement. When pressure is put on a tooth, it initiates a procedure called bone renovation. This process involves the breakdown and rebuilding of bone cells to permit the tooth to relocate right into its proper setting. The stress put in by dental braces or aligners creates a waterfall of occasions within the gum tendon, causing the repositioning of the tooth.

Tooth movement takes place in response to the force applied and the body's natural response to that pressure. As the tooth steps, bone is resorbed on one side and transferred on the various other. Technologies in Modern Orthodontics



To discover the improvements in orthodontic care, allow's explore the cutting-edge modern technologies utilized in modern-day orthodontics. In recent years, the field of orthodontics has seen exceptional technical developments that have actually changed the way teeth are corrected and lined up. One of the most considerable growths is the intro of clear aligner systems like Invisalign. These custom-made aligners are almost undetectable and use an even more discreet option to conventional dental braces.

In porcelain veneers over crowns , improvements in 3D imaging modern technology have actually allowed orthodontists to develop exact therapy plans tailored per person's distinct oral framework. Cone beam of light computed tomography (CBCT) scans supply comprehensive 3D pictures of the teeth, origins, and jaw, permitting more accurate diagnosis and therapy.



Another remarkable innovation in contemporary orthodontics is the use of increased orthodontics techniques. These techniques, such as AcceleDent and Thrust, help accelerate the tooth movement process, reducing treatment time considerably.
